Re: PC Freeze while playing PR
Where does it originate from? The speakers or the PC?
If its the speakers its just a looping sound artifact from the frozen game.
If it is from within the PC case you are probably having serious (mechanical) hardware problems.
PC freezes usually are
- overheating issue (check temps, dedust the pc)
- driver incompatiblity/corruption (reinstall driver, get different versions)
- system file corruption (run "chkdsk c: /r")
- any hardware fault (listen and look for anything suspicious inside the pc [fans not working, capacitors bloated/leaking/rusting])

Each game stresses resources differently. You cannot really compare those games with an aged game like bf2 in this regard, imo.sethcb wrote:Doubt that any of that things are it since i ONLY got it with pr, i can play BF:BC GTA COH any ohter game with the highest settings no problem, and it wont crash.
But if you insist that it is PR then try reinstalling BF2 and PR, make sure to wipe the "My Documents\Battlefield 2" folder as well. And check your installers for integrity (e.g. MD5-sum).
